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ma lawyers specialize in asbestos litigation, which includes trust fund and lawsuits. To effectively handle these claims, they need to be aware of the complex state laws as well as the national legal requirements.

They should also have access asbestos databases that list contaminated work sites and be able to identify asbestos producers who could be responsible for the exposure. An asbestos lawyer who is knowledgeable makes the lawsuit process easy so that the victims can concentrate on treatment and be with their loved ones.

The first step to file an asbestos lawsuit is meeting with a mesothelioma attorney for an evaluation of your case for free. Your lawyer will assist you in determining which corporations are responsible for your case and what type of claim is most appropriate. Exposure to asbestos can happen in many different forms and it can be difficult for people to recall exactly the time they were exposed and at what places. Mesothelioma lawyers can access databases that list thousands of companies and products as well as job sites where asbestos exposure took place.

Asbestos attorneys are also aware of how they can look into a case to find evidence that will support your claim. For example, you might have medical records that prove your diagnosis of mesothelioma, or a death certificate that lists "mesothelioma" as the cause of the loved one's death. Asbestos lawyers know how to order these documents and what you should ask to get the most out of them.

A seasoned mesothelioma lawyer will be aware of how state laws impact the how you file your case. In New York, for example you must bring your case within the state if the firm which exposed you to asbestos is located there. Attorneys with national firms will have experience in filing claims in various states and know the laws in each jurisdiction.

Mesothelioma is a painful, life-threatening disease that affects the lung's lining as well as the chest cavity. It is caused by exposure to asbestos, which was used in a range of residential and commercial construction materials for more than 30 years. The exposure can be experienced in a variety of ways, including at work at schools, in the military and at home.

Anyone diagnosed with mesothelioma can bring a lawsuit for personal injury against the company who exposed them to asbestos. They can also file for wrongful death on behalf of loved ones who have passed away from mesothelioma or other asbestos-related diseases.

Asbestos victims can recover financial compensation for expenses such as medical bills, lost wages and the costs of treatment. Asbestos attorneys can help their clients recover damages through mesothelioma lawsuits or trust fund claims against companies responsible for asbestos exposure. They can also help clients to file a wrongful death suit on behalf of a loved one who has passed due to mesothelioma.

In addition to having a solid legal background, mesothelioma lawyers need to be sensitive and understanding. They must have empathy for the victims and their families, and be willing to listen to their story and take a personal interest in the outcome of each case.

Mesothelioma lawyers should be able to connect their clients to mesothelioma cancer clinics and doctors. They should also have access to the latest research on mesothelioma treatment and research. They must be able provide evidence that asbestos exposure caused mesothelioma, lung cancer and other asbestos-related diseases.

A mesothelioma attorney can help determine if the patient has an appropriate claim and assist them file a lawsuit, VA claim or trust fund. Each mesothelioma lawsuit is unique and determined by a number of factors, such as the patient's exposure to asbestos, their age at diagnosis, as well as the amount they've lost due to the disease. Compensation could include future and past medical expenses and lost wages, as well as the loss of a loved one and legal costs as well as punitive damages, suffering and pain.
